Hey Rossco. Our club arranged for some old canvas covered crane slings which are rated to 10000kg for $5 each and they work great. Find a local crane guy down there and I bet he has some as the OH&S boys tag them for replacement regularly, if they have the slightest mark on them. The last lot went pretty quick, but let me know and I'll ask when more are coming.
